    heimdal: Fix CVE-2022-4152, signature validation error
    
    When CVE-2022-3437 was fixed by changing memcmp to be a constant
    time and the workaround for th e compiler was to add "!=0". However
    the logic implmented was inverted resulting in CVE-2022-4152.
